Effective Techniques to Streamline Your Daily Workflow
Maximizing your daily output requires adopting actionable strategies that organize your tasks efficiently. Start by sorting activities based on their urgency and significance, a concept popularized by the Eisenhower Matrix. For example, instead of immediately responding to emails, prioritize high-impact projects during your peak energy periods.
One powerful method is time blocking, which segments your day into focused intervals dedicated to specific tasks. Unlike traditional to-do lists, this approach ensures each activity receives undivided attention. For instance, reserving mornings for deep, uninterrupted work and afternoons for meetings aligns with natural productivity rhythms. Tech innovator Elon Musk famously plans his day in five-minute slots to maximize efficiency, though even less granular scheduling can yield substantial benefits.
Scientific studies from the University of California demonstrate that concentrated work sessions of around 90 minutes, followed by brief breaks, can enhance efficiency by up to 40%. This aligns with neuroscience findings that such intervals improve cognitive function and sustain focus.
Another practical tactic is the “two-minute rule,” which encourages immediately completing any task that takes less than two minutes. This prevents minor duties from accumulating and overwhelming your schedule.

Addressing Common Obstacles in Time Management
Procrastination remains a significant barrier to effective time use. Breaking large projects into smaller, manageable tasks can make them less intimidating. For example, instead of “complete report,” set incremental goals like “draft introduction” or “gather data for section two,” fostering steady progress and reducing delay.
Digital distractions also impede focus. Creating “focus zones” by disabling notifications and scheduling specific times for checking emails or social media helps maintain concentration. Research from the University of California, Irvine, indicates it takes an average of 23 minutes to regain focus after an interruption, highlighting the importance of minimizing disruptions. Additionally, multitasking can reduce productivity by up to 40%, according to Stanford University, emphasizing the value of single-tasking.

Boosting Efficiency Through Strategic Prioritization
Recognizing that not all tasks contribute equally to your objectives is fundamental. Tools like the Eisenhower Matrix help differentiate urgent from important tasks by categorizing activities into four quadrants. This enables you to concentrate on high-impact work while delegating or deferring less critical duties.
For instance, addressing a client’s urgent request falls under “urgent and important,” whereas routine paperwork might be “important but not urgent.” Focusing energy on meaningful tasks leads to better outcomes with less effort.

Maintaining Consistent Time Management Practices
Long-term success in time management hinges on consistency. Setting clear daily and weekly goals, regularly reviewing progress, and adjusting plans as necessary fosters sustainable improvement. Incorporating short breaks, such as those in the Pomodoro Technique—25 minutes of focused work followed by 5-minute rests—enhances mental clarity and prevents burnout. Studies show this method can increase task completion rates by 40%.
Understanding your personal productivity rhythms—whether you’re a morning lark or night owl—allows scheduling demanding tasks during peak energy periods, maximizing efficiency and satisfaction.
